Output 4531ffb14c62253e8d235cd2f2a24e643b8bbc97be5b3181c06c98fe25f1db59:46

value
10780326
script pubkey
OP_0 OP_PUSHBYTES_20 3c3f4f5775c03a6b0bc69c6b56f2e80c4aa30088
address
bc1q8sl574m4cqaxkz7xn344duhgp392xqygt3tsqa
transaction
4531ffb14c62253e8d235cd2f2a24e643b8bbc97be5b3181c06c98fe25f1db59